How Online Gaming Communities Build Lasting Friendships

The Rise of Gaming Communities

Online gaming has transformed from a solitary activity into a vibrant social ecosystem. Players worldwide connect through shared interests, forming bonds that extend far beyond the game itself. What started as simple multiplayer experiences has evolved into complex networks where millions interact daily, collaborate on challenges, and support each other through difficult times.

Gaming communities thrive because they offer something fundamental: belonging. Whether someone is a casual player or a competitive enthusiast, they find their place within these digital spaces. The diversity of games ensures there’s a community for everyone, from strategy game enthusiasts to battle royale fans.

How Guilds and Clans Create Belonging

Guilds and clans serve as the backbone of gaming communities. These organized groups provide structure, leadership, and shared goals that bind members together. Within these organizations, players develop friendships based on trust and mutual respect built through countless hours of teamwork.

Many guilds organize weekly raids, tournaments, and social events. These structured activities create predictability and give players reasons to log in regularly. The social contract within a guild means members depend on each other, strengthening connections naturally. The Role of Streaming and Content Creation

Streamers and content creators have become community pillars. They broadcast their gameplay to audiences, creating spaces where spectators feel like participants. The chat interaction transforms passive watching into active engagement, where thousands of people can communicate simultaneously with their favorite streamers.

Community members often develop personal connections with creators, contributing artwork, music, and ideas that become part of the streamer’s content. This collaborative spirit strengthens bonds and makes everyone feel invested in shared success. Moderators and regular viewers become trusted figures within these communities, maintaining culture and welcoming newcomers.
